Introduction
The Rockville Rock Party 8 is a portable Bluetooth party speaker with built-in LED lights, microphone inputs, multiple audio playback options, and True Wireless Stereo (TWS) pairing. This guide will help you set up and optimize your speaker for parties, karaoke, and music playback.
What’s Included:
- Rock Party 8 Speaker
- Remote Control
- Charging Cable
Step-by-Step Setup Instructions
1. Charging the Rock Party 8
- Locate the charging port on the back of the speaker.
- Plug one end of the charging cable into the charging port.
- Plug the other end into a wall outlet.
- An LED indicator light will illuminate to show the unit is charging.
Tip: You can use the Rock Party 8 while it’s plugged in and charging.
2. Turning On the Speaker
- Flip the power switch on top of the unit to the ON position.
- The LED lights will illuminate, and the speaker will be ready to use.
Note: If you want to turn off the LED lights, use the LED switch on top of the speaker.
3. Connecting Audio Sources
The Rock Party 8 has multiple input options:
- Bluetooth (Wireless streaming from a phone or tablet)
- Aux Input (3.5mm Line In)
- USB Drive (MP3 playback from a flash drive)
- SD Card Slot (TF Card playback)
- Two ¼” Microphone Inputs
Bluetooth Connection (Recommended)
- Turn on the speaker.
- Press the Mode button until you enter Bluetooth mode (or use the remote control).
- On your phone or tablet, go to Bluetooth settings and look for "Rock Party 8".
- Tap to pair. You’ll hear a confirmation chime when connected.
Tip: Use the Mode button to switch between different input sources.
4. Controlling LED Party Lights
The Rock Party 8 has built-in LED lights that sync with the beat of the music.
- To change light modes:
- Press the Light button on the top of the speaker.
- Use the Light button on the remote control.
- The lights will flash and change patterns in sync with the music.
Tip: If you prefer a darker setting, you can turn off the lights using the LED switch.
5. Adjusting Sound Settings
The Rock Party 8 allows custom EQ tuning via the menu and remote control.
- Bass & Treble Control:
- Use the EQ button on the remote or Bass/Treble controls on the speaker.
- Mega Bass Button:
- Press the Mega Bass button to enhance the low-end bass response for deeper sound.
6. Using the Microphone Input for Karaoke
The Rock Party 8 includes two ¼” microphone inputs, perfect for karaoke.
How to Connect a Microphone
- Plug a ¼” microphone cable into either Mic Input 1 or Mic Input 2.
- Speak into the mic—the sound will come through the speaker.
- Adjust settings with the remote or on the speaker:
- Mic Volume Jog Wheel (Adjusts the microphone loudness).
- Echo Effect (+/-) (Adds a reverb effect to vocals).
Pro Tip: To create a DIY karaoke setup, connect the Rock Party 8 via Bluetooth to a tablet or phone, then play karaoke tracks on YouTube.
7. Connecting Two Rock Party 8 Speakers via TWS
The True Wireless Stereo (TWS) feature allows you to wirelessly pair two Rock Party 8 speakers for bigger sound and true stereo separation.
How to Use TWS:
- Turn on both speakers and make sure they are in Bluetooth mode.
- On one speaker, press and hold the TWS button until you hear a chime and see "TWS" on the display.
- The speakers will search and connect automatically.
- Now, connect your phone to one of the Rock Party 8 speakers via Bluetooth.
- Both speakers will now play the same audio wirelessly.
Note: Only Bluetooth audio is transmitted over TWS. Microphone inputs remain independent on each speaker.
Troubleshooting & FAQs
Q: My Rock Party 8 won’t turn on. What should I check?
- Ensure the battery is charged or try using it while plugged in.
- Check the power switch and make sure it’s in the ON position.
Q: The Bluetooth isn’t connecting. How do I fix it?
- Ensure the speaker is in Bluetooth mode.
- Check that your device’s Bluetooth is enabled and within range.
- If the speaker is paired with another device, disconnect the other device first.
Q: How do I turn off the LED lights?
- Use the remote control or press the Light button on top of the unit.
Q: Can I use the Rock Party 8 while charging?
- Yes! The speaker can play while plugged in for continuous use.
Q: What is the best way to get a louder, richer sound?
- Pair two Rock Party 8 speakers via TWS for bigger stereo sound.
- Use the Mega Bass button for extra bass boost.
- Adjust EQ settings (Bass & Treble) for deeper bass and clearer vocals.
